Meredith Media Group Partners with Wetpaint Wiki Community

Meredith Special Interest Media Joins ABC, CBS, American Express Publishing, T-Mobile, HTC, and Other Leading Brands to Provide Users With an Online Collaborative Platform

SEATTLE, WA -- (MARKET WIRE) -- February 12, 2007 -- Wetpaint (www.wetpaint.com), the consumer-friendly Wiki for collaborating and publishing online, and Meredith Corporation (NYSE: MDP), one of the nation's leading media and marketing companies, today announced an agreement to launch a series of Wikis for Meredith's most popular special interest magazines and websites. A Wiki is an easy-to-use, collaborative platform that lets anyone dynamically share their passions or interests online.

The first Wiki to launch will be Scrapbooks etc. at http://wiki.bhgscrapbooksetc.com. Meredith's new Wiki builds on the growing scrapbooking trend and invites scrapbooking hobbyists to contribute their knowledge, tips, and tricks to the website. In the coming months, communities for Kitchen and Bath Ideas, Remodeling Center, Do It Yourself, Creative Home and All People Quilt will also be launched.

"Meredith's movement toward increasing reader involvement and emphasizing an online reader community allows for the perfect alliance with Wetpaint," says Jeff Myers, General Manager, Special Interest Media, Meredith Corporation. "The goal is integrating our brands into the daily lives of our consumers by engaging them in new ways. We'll accomplish this by building experiences that supplement the pages of our magazines."

Since the June 2006 launch of Wetpaint's consumer platform, more than 200,000 user-created community sites have been created with 3 million contributions, creating 1 million pages of content.

"Emerging media platforms like Wetpaint are increasingly shifting the power to the readers, enabling them to direct and control the experience," says Ben Elowitz, CEO, Wetpaint.

About Wetpaint

Wetpaint has powered more than 200,000 user-created community sites that have collectively received more than 3 million user contributions since launching in June 2006. The Seattle startup has also caught the attention of prominent consumer brands such as AOL, ABC, CBS, T-Mobile, and HTC. These companies have partnered with Wetpaint to create community sites for their most active and knowledgeable users. Wetpaint is backed by Accel Partners, Trinity Ventures, and Frazier Technology Ventures. For more information, visit www.wetpaint.com

About Meredith Corporation

Meredith (www.meredith.com) is one of the nation's leading media and marketing companies, with businesses centering on magazine and book publishing, television broadcasting, integrated marketing, and interactive media. The Meredith Publishing Group features 26 subscription magazines -- including Better Homes and Gardens, Ladies' Home Journal, Family Circle, Parents, American Baby, Fitness, and more [like BHG Scrapbooks etc]-- and publishes more than 200 special interest publications under approximately 80 titles. Meredith owns 14 television stations, including properties in top-25 markets Atlanta, Phoenix, and Portland.
